Choosing the Right ERP System for Your Startup
When selecting an ERP system for your startup, it’s crucial to consider your specific business requirements and objectives. Here are some key aspects to evaluate:
- Functionality: Ensure the ERP system offers the functionalities you need, such as financial management, inventory control, sales and marketing, and human resources.
- Scalability: Choose a system that can grow with your business. It should be able to adapt to increasing data volumes and handle additional users and processes as your startup expands.
- Security: Protecting your data is paramount. Look for an ERP system with robust security measures to safeguard your sensitive information from cyber threats.
- Integration: Check if the ERP system integrates smoothly with your existing software solutions. Seamless integration ensures smooth data flow and avoids duplication or inconsistency.

5. Avoiding Common Pitfalls in Implementing an ERP System
Learn how to navigate potential challenges and ensure a successful implementation of a startup ERP system.
Proper Planning and Preparation
When it comes to implementing a startup ERP system, proper planning and preparation are crucial. This step involves carefully evaluating your organization’s needs and setting clear goals for the implementation process. By creating a detailed roadmap and timeline, you can avoid common pitfalls and ensure a smooth transition to the new system.
Employee Training and Adoption
One of the biggest challenges in implementing a startup ERP system is getting employees on board. Effective training and adoption strategies must be put in place to ensure smooth and successful implementation. This involves providing comprehensive training sessions, individualized support, and continuous monitoring to address any issues or concerns. By involving employees early on and fostering a culture of openness and learning, you can ensure a higher level of adoption and success with the new system.
Managing Data and Integration
Managing data and integration is another critical aspect of implementing a startup ERP system. Ensuring that your existing data is compatible and can be seamlessly integrated with the new system is essential. This may involve data cleansing, standardizing formats, and establishing strict data governance policies. By doing so, you can avoid data inconsistencies and ensure smooth operations. Additionally, it is important to consider how the ERP system will integrate with other existing software and systems within your organization. This will ensure a streamlined workflow and minimize any potential disruptions or inefficiencies.

No. | Questions | Answers |
---|---|---|
1. | What is an ERP system? | An ERP system, or Enterprise Resource Planning system, is a software solution that allows businesses to manage and integrate core processes, such as financials, inventory, HR, and customer relationship management, into a single system. |
2. | Why should startups consider implementing an ERP system? | Startups can greatly benefit from implementing an ERP system as it helps streamline operations, improve efficiency, enhance decision-making, and provide a scalable foundation for future growth. |
3. | What are the key features to look for in a startup ERP system? | Some key features to consider include robust reporting and analytics, scalability, customization options, integration capabilities, mobile accessibility, and user-friendly interface. |
4. | How long does it take to implement an ERP system for a startup? | The time required for ERP implementation varies depending on the size of the startup and the complexity of the system. On average, it can take several months to fully implement and optimize an ERP system. ⌛ |
5. | What is the cost of implementing an ERP system for a startup? | The cost of implementing an ERP system can vary depending on factors such as the chosen vendor, the scope of implementation, and the level of customization required. It is best to request quotes and evaluate the ROI before making a decision. |
6. | How can I choose the right ERP system for my startup? | To choose the right ERP system, consider your startup’s specific needs and goals, evaluate different vendors and their offerings, request demos, and seek recommendations from industry peers or experts. |
